Overview

Atiqur Khan is a Senior Research Fellow in Bangor Business School under the Marie Skłodowska-Curie Actions Individual Fellowship (MSCA-IF). As a Research Fellow, the main task is to conduct research on 'Environmental Sustainability and Bank Resilience' under the supervision of Prof Yener Altunbas. The research project is awarded by the European Commission under the Horizon 2020. His research interest includes banking system resilience, banking regulations and risk management, macroeconomic dynamics, sustainability and environmental issues in financial system, and renewable energy. He has experiences in managing research grants, and supervising HDR students.

Teaching and Supervision

Teaching Experience

Atiqur Khan is experienced in desining and conducting teaching & learning modules in both the undergrad and postgrad levels within the broad area of Banking and Finance. The modules include Corporate Finance, Managerial Finance, Bank Management, International Banking, Business Forecasting, Financial Statement Analysis.
